A long-awaited update is set to go live for Assassin’s Creed: Shadows this week, bringing a number of new features to the action-adventure game. Developers Ubisoft have shared a brief ‘Summer Roadmap’ for Assassin’s Creed Shadows. Later today (July 29) a free update will be released that introduces the long-awaited New Game+ mode, giving players a level cap increase alongside new knowledge ranks, forge levels, achievements and trophies. Details have been shared for Ozzy Osbourne‘s funeral cortege, which will be making its way through his Birmingham hometown. The cortege will be taking place tomorrow (July 30) and offer fans in the city a chance to pay their respects to the heavy metal pioneer. The body of the Black Sabbath singer will be brought back to Birmingham for a procession, which will travel along the city centre’s Broad Street from 1pm BST tomorrow. Mario Paint has been surprise-released for all Switch and Switch 2 users via the Nintendo Switch Online library. Mario Paint was originally released back in 1992 for the Super Nintendo Entertainment System and was designed to take full advantage of the console’s new mouse peripheral. It went on to sell more than 2.3million copies and remains one of the best selling SNES games of all time.
